Why Scan and Copy Your Car Rental Receipt?
In today’s digital age, creating a receipt car rental bill scan copy is more than just good practice—it’s often a requirement. Here’s why scanning and making copies of your car rental receipts is essential:
- Organization and Record Keeping: Scanned copies help you maintain organized digital records of your expenses. No more fumbling through piles of paper receipts! Digital copies are easy to store, categorize, and retrieve when needed.
- Simplified Expense Reporting: Most companies and organizations now utilize digital expense reporting systems. A receipt car rental bill scan copy allows you to easily upload the necessary documentation directly into these systems, streamlining the reimbursement process.
- Backup and Security: Paper receipts can be easily lost, damaged, or fade over time, making it difficult to claim your expenses. A scanned copy serves as a secure backup, ensuring you have proof of your expenditure even if the original receipt is misplaced.
- Faster Processing: Submitting a clear receipt car rental bill scan copy ensures that the reimbursement department can quickly verify the details and process your claim without delays caused by illegible or missing information.
- Compliance and Auditing: For businesses and organizations, proper documentation, including scanned receipts, is vital for compliance and auditing purposes. It provides a clear audit trail of expenses, ensuring transparency and accountability.
Key Information to Capture in Your Car Rental Receipt Scan Copy
To ensure your receipt car rental bill scan copy is effective for reimbursement, it must clearly display certain crucial information. When scanning or copying your car rental bill, make sure the following details are legible and fully visible:
- Merchant’s Name and Logo: The car rental company’s name (e.g., Hertz, Avis, Enterprise) should be prominently displayed on the receipt.
- Transaction Date: The date when you returned the rental car and received the final bill.
- Rental Agreement Number: A unique identifier for your specific rental agreement, often necessary for referencing your booking.
- Itemized Charges: A breakdown of all costs, including the base rental rate, taxes, insurance (if applicable), and any additional fees or services.
- Total Amount Paid: The final amount you were charged for the car rental service.
- Form of Payment: How you paid for the rental (e.g., credit card, debit card).
- Vehicle Details: While not always mandatory for reimbursement, information like the vehicle type can be helpful for context.
- Mileage In and Out: Especially important for mileage-based reimbursements, the receipt should ideally show the starting and ending mileage of the rental period.
Ensuring all key details are visible in your scan is crucial for a smooth reimbursement process.
How to Create a High-Quality Receipt Car Rental Bill Scan Copy
Creating a usable receipt car rental bill scan copy is straightforward. Here are several methods you can use:
1. Using a Smartphone Scanning App
Smartphone scanning apps are incredibly convenient and readily available. They offer a quick and efficient way to digitize your receipts:
- Choose a Scanning App: Popular options include Adobe Scan, Microsoft Lens, Google Drive (scan feature), and Evernote Scannable. Many of these apps are free or offer free versions.
- Scan in Good Lighting: Place your car rental receipt on a flat, well-lit surface. Good lighting is crucial for a clear scan.
- App Features: Most scanning apps automatically detect edges and correct perspective. Ensure the entire receipt is within the frame on your phone screen.
- Review and Adjust: After scanning, review the receipt car rental bill scan copy within the app. Adjust brightness, contrast, or crop if needed to enhance clarity.
- Save in the Right Format: Save your scan as a PDF or JPG file. PDF is generally preferred for documents as it maintains formatting and is widely compatible.
2. Using a Desktop Scanner
If you have access to a desktop scanner, it can also produce excellent quality scans:
- Place Receipt on Scanner Bed: Carefully place your car rental receipt face down on the scanner bed, aligning it with the corner markers.
- Scanner Settings: Choose a resolution of 300 DPI (dots per inch) for good clarity without creating excessively large files. Select color or grayscale scanning.
- Preview and Scan: Preview the scan to ensure the entire receipt is captured. Then, initiate the scan.
- Save Your File: Save the receipt car rental bill scan copy as a PDF or JPG to your computer.
3. Photocopying (Less Ideal but Acceptable)
While less ideal than scanning, a photocopy can suffice if scanning isn’t immediately possible:
- Use a Good Quality Copier: Ensure the photocopier produces clear, legible copies.
- Proper Placement: Place the receipt flat and ensure it’s properly aligned on the copier to avoid skewed or cut-off copies.
- Keep the Original: Always retain the original paper receipt, even after making a photocopy, if possible, until your reimbursement is fully processed.
Post-Scanning: What to Do with Your Receipt Car Rental Bill Scan Copy
Once you have your receipt car rental bill scan copy, the next steps are crucial for successful reimbursement:
- File Naming Convention: Save your scanned receipt with a descriptive file name. For instance, “CarRentalReceipt_[YourName]_[Date]_[RentalCompany].pdf” This makes it easy to identify and locate the file later.
- Upload to Expense System: If your company or organization uses an online expense reporting system, upload your receipt car rental bill scan copy to the appropriate section of your expense report.
- Submit with Paperwork: If a digital upload isn’t required, print your receipt car rental bill scan copy and attach it to your paper-based expense reimbursement form.
- Retain Original (If Possible): Keep the original paper receipt in a safe place until you have received confirmation that your reimbursement has been processed. This can be helpful in case of any discrepancies or audits.
- Redact Sensitive Information (If Necessary): Before submitting your receipt car rental bill scan copy, especially in digital form, redact any sensitive personal information that is not required for the reimbursement, such as full credit card numbers (only last four digits are usually sufficient).
Common Mistakes to Avoid When Scanning Car Rental Receipts
To ensure your receipt car rental bill scan copy is accepted without issues, avoid these common mistakes:
- Blurry or Illegible Scans: Poor lighting, camera shake, or low scanner resolution can result in blurry scans that are difficult to read. Always review your scan for clarity.
- Missing Information: Ensure the entire receipt is scanned, and no critical information is cut off or obscured.
- Wrinkled or Folded Receipts: Flatten out any wrinkles or folds in the receipt before scanning to prevent shadows and distortions.
- Dark or Overexposed Scans: Adjust scanner or app settings to avoid scans that are too dark or too bright, making the text hard to read.
- Submitting Photos Instead of Scans: While smartphone photos can sometimes work, dedicated scanning apps are optimized for document clarity and are generally preferred over regular photos.
